2.2 Storage Requirements
WARNING
Ensure that batteries are stored in a dry, clean, and ventilated indoor
environment that is free from sources of strong infrared or other radiations,
organic solvents, corrosive gases, and conductive metal dust. Do not expose
batteries to direct sunlight or rain and keep them far away from sources of
heat and ignition.
If a battery is faulty (with scorch, leakage, bulge, or water intrusion), move it to
a dangerous goods warehouse for separate storage. The distance between the
battery and any combustible materials must be at least 3 m. The battery must
be scrapped as soon as possible.
Place batteries correctly according to the signs on the packing case during
storage. Do not place batteries upside down, lay them on one side, or tilt them.
Stack batteries in accordance with the stacking requirements on the packing
cases.
Store batteries in a separate place. Do not store batteries together with other
devices. Do not stack batteries too high. If a large number of batteries are
stored onsite, the site should be equipped with
qualied re ghting facilities,
such as re sand and re extinguishers.
CA UTION
Batteries should be used soon after being deployed onsite. Batteries that have
been stored for an extended period should be charged periodically. Otherwise,
they may be damaged.
The storage environment must comply with local regulations and standards.
The storage environment must be clean and dry. The product must be
protected against rain and water.
The air must not contain corrosive or
ammable gases.
The storage environment requirements are as follows:
Ambient temperature: -10–55°C; recommended storage temperature: 20–
30°C
Relative humidity: 5% to 80%
If equipment except battery packs has been stored for more than two years, it
must be checked and tested by professionals before use.
Proof that the product is stored according to the requirements must be
available, such as temperature and humidity log data, storage environment
photos, and inspection reports.
Ensure that batteries are delivered based on the
"rst in, rst out" rule.
